Sherman Pore Becomes America’s Temporary Idol, Courtney Love And The Pet Shop Boys Break Our Hearts, And More

2/1/07, 9:01 am EST

cowell

  • Okay, American Idol contestant Sherman Pore is like The Notebook come to life or something. This 64-year-old dude collected signatures to petition American Idol to allow him to audition. He started the project while his “lady love” was dying in the hospital, to keep her distracted from the stark reality of her situation. Even Simon was humbled by this guy.
  • Shocker: Courtney Love is so not joining the judging panel on American Idol. Too bad, we were into the idea.
  • It’s not that the Strokes are breaking up, says guitarist Albert Hammond Jr., it’s just that they are all taking “a big amount of time off.”
  • Norah Jones has invited M Ward to tour with her. Indie rock’s favorite subtle prodigy will join Jones for a string of North American dates in April.
  • Today is the day all rumors we’d like to be true disappoint. Not only is Courtney not joining Idol, but the Pet Shop Boys have posted a message on their Web site declaring that they will not be working with Britney Spears on her new album, as was reported yesterday. Fine then. [via Entertainmentwise]
